## Limits and quotas — Harrowfield Telemetry Gateway

Each tractor unit gets one persistent channel. Payloads over 64 KB are rejected, not truncated. Fleet accounts cap at 500 concurrent channels; burst above that sheds oldest-idle first. Reviewers: reject any PR that raises these without a load test against the Dunmow staging rig. Effective limits are set by the constants below.

constants for kaduf-hadup:
QUOTAS = {
    "zorath": 2,
    "ralael": 5,
}

**Q: Why does Bellchime sometimes leave a class unscheduled?**

By design, the Bellchime solver prefers an incomplete timetable over a constraint violation, such as a teacher being double-booked. When you see unscheduled classes, inspect the conflict report first; in most cases a room-capacity rule is the culprit. Resolving these requires access to the constraint editor in the Harlowe staging environment, which you unlock with the recovery passphrase provided below.

unlock words, fawig-bagef: olidor-holir-istox-holath-tamys-quenion-giliel

Subject: Soft deletes in the orders table — read before your first shift

Hi Priya,

Welcome to on-call for Cartwheel. One thing that trips everyone up: rows in the orders table are never hard-deleted. We set deleted_at and exclude them via a view, so raw queries will show "ghost" orders. Never run DELETE manually — reconciliation with the Ledgerline service depends on those rows. The full rationale and the approved cleanup runbook live on the page below.

Thanks, Tomas

wiki page, kahog-hahig: https://vault.zemvargrid.internal/display/deploy/repo/settings/merge_requests/job/settings/6f3b933774dbc5320a4daa18

## Contrast audit keeps flagging the Duskfield theme

If the Lumacheck audit bot reports contrast failures on the Duskfield theme, it's almost always the secondary button tokens — they were tuned for the old palette and nobody updated them. Re-run the audit locally with the themed snapshot flag before panicking. Results upload to the Bramblegate review board, which authenticates using the token shown below.

login token, yajeg-fawif: eyJhbGciOiJIUzI1NiIsInR5cCI6IkpXVCJ9.eyJzdWIiOiIEdPQYnZXaZIn0.HSRTnYZBx0Qc